HARTING RJ Industrial MultiFeature Connectors

This week I want to introduce you to the Harting RJ Industrial MultiFeature Connectors, and some of the important features that separate these from any normal RJ45 connectors.

Harting as you may well know are synonymous with quality and designs there will be no surprises that this is a really well thought out series of connectors with very useful features.

The first thing we need to mention is the ease of assembly, with the toolless system of IDC Connectivity it makes the assembly quick and easy.  No more having to spend ages trying to line up the RJ45 cores to fit into tiny connector cavities.  With the large design anyone with sausage fingers can assemble these!

Secondly the wire range is from AWG 26 to 22, so ideal for both standard and industrial cable where higher power requirements are needed.   While the classic RJ45 was a telecommunications development that was not sufficient for every industrial requirement, the HARTING RJ Industrial MultiFeature series meets all the requirements and challenges of a tough operating environment.

Safe Cat. 6A performance, IP20 and IP65/67 housing combined with PoE power supplies IEEE802.3af (PoE 15.4W) / IEEE802.3at (PoE 25.5W) / IEEE802.3bt (PoE 100W) supply data and power for any device.

One of the best features is the ability to use the connector on multi orientation angles meaning this is a truly versatile connector solving many of the problems of tight spaces faced by both telecommunication and industrial installations.
